Can renaming schizophrenia reduce negative attitudes toward patients in Turkey?

Abstract

AIM

To determine the perception of the term schizophrenia among university students.

METHODS

This cross-sectional study was performed in April 2015 with students from Canik Başarı University (Samsun/Turkey). A patient history was first established. We then investigated to what extent students agreed with 10 statements based on that patient history. Three separate questionnaire forms (versions A, B and C), differing only in terms of the diagnosis in the patient in the history, were prepared. The three diagnoses were 'Schizophrenia' (version A), 'A psychiatric disease by the name of Bleuler's syndrome' (version B) and 'Brain tumor' (version C). The questionnaires were administered in a class environment. In all, 771 students participated.

RESULTS

Statistically significant differences between the forms were determined in only two statements ('A.'s disease will represent a problem in A.'s future career' and 'A. will in all probability have problems with the law in the future'). While no difference was determined between versions A and B at two-way comparisons, a statistically significant difference was observed between versions A and B and version C.

CONCLUSION

No difference was determined between students' attitudes toward a diagnosis of 'schizophrenia' and one of 'a psychiatric disease known as Bleuler's syndrome'. The focus in preventing stigmatization of schizophrenia should not concentrate on a name change alone. Changing the name schizophrenia may be of no use unless public ignorance and fear of psychiatric diseases can also be overcome.

摘要

目的

了解大学生对精神分裂症这一术语的认知。

方法

本横断面研究于 2015 年 4 月在土耳其萨姆斯省的 Canik Başarı 大学的学生中进行。首先建立患者病史,然后调查学生对基于该病史的 10 个陈述的同意程度。我们准备了三种不同的问卷表(版本 A、B 和 C),仅在病史中患者的诊断方面有所不同。这三种诊断分别是“精神分裂症”(版本 A)、“一种名为 Bleuler 综合征的精神疾病”(版本 B)和“脑肿瘤”(版本 C)。在课堂环境中进行问卷调查,共有 771 名学生参与。

结果

仅在两个陈述(“A 的疾病将成为 A 的未来职业的一个问题”和“A. 很有可能在未来的法律问题上遇到麻烦”)中确定了各表之间的统计学差异。虽然在双向比较中,A 版和 B 版之间没有差异,但 A 版和 B 版与 C 版之间存在统计学差异。

结论

学生对“精神分裂症”和“一种名为 Bleuler 综合征的精神疾病”的诊断态度没有差异。预防精神分裂症污名化的重点不应仅仅集中在名称更改上。如果不能克服公众对精神疾病的无知和恐惧,仅仅改变“精神分裂症”这个名称可能没有任何用处。
